What Makes a Casino „Non Gamstop“
A non Gamstop casino operates under an international licence – usually from Curacao, Malta, or Gibraltar – rather than the UKGC. That means it doesn’t participate in the UK’s self-exclusion scheme. But it also means it can offer things UK-regulated casinos can’t: full-feature slots, crash games, live dealer tables with real flexibility, and payment methods like credit cards and cryptocurrency. These casinos often launch fresh every few months, bringing modern game libraries and competitive welcome offers. The trade-off? Shorter operating history. Less public data on withdrawal reliability. And no UK regulatory safety net.

How to Pick One That Won’t Let You Down
Not all non Gamstop casinos are built the same. Some are properly licensed, audited, and secure. Others are fly-by-night. Here’s a checklist worth following before you deposit a penny.
- Verify the licence – check the regulator’s site, don’t just take the casino’s word.
- Research the operator – how long have they been running? Any pattern of complaints?
- Review the bonus terms – wagering requirements, max withdrawal limits, eligible games. The devil lives there.
- Check supported payment methods – crypto for privacy, credit cards for convenience, but know which require ID.
- Test customer support – live chat response time and actual helpfulness tells you a lot.
